The Ministry of Foreign Affairs (MOFA) condemns and denounces in the strongest terms China’s Ministry of Foreign Affairs for issuing false statements on May 11 that sought to downgrade Taiwan’s sovereignty. These remarks included the inappropriate citation of China’s so-called “one China principle” and the spurious claim that Taiwan’s inclusion in international organizations required approval. They were aimed at obstructing Taiwan’s participation in the 79th World Health Assembly (WHA). 
 
MOFA solemnly reiterates that the Republic of China (Taiwan) is a sovereign and independent nation and that neither it nor the People’s Republic of China (PRC) is subordinate to the other. This is the internationally recognized status quo across the Taiwan Strait. Taiwan has the right to participate in such international organizations as the United Nations (UN). And China has no right to comment or interfere with this. Following World War II, the Treaty of San Francisco—which has the force of international law—replaced political declarations such as the Cairo Declaration and the Potsdam Proclamation. The treaty did not grant sovereignty over Taiwan to the PRC, and the PRC has never governed Taiwan. Taiwan has never been part of the PRC. These are incontrovertible facts. 
 
The ROC (Taiwan) has completed eight direct presidential elections following a process of political liberalization and democratization. Members of the Legislative Yuan are all elected directly by the people. There is therefore a complete and effective democratic governance mechanism in place. Taiwan’s participation in international organizations is a legitimate and legal right grounded in its sovereignty. Furthermore, only Taiwan’s democratically elected government can represent the people of Taiwan in the international community and multilateral mechanisms. 
 
MOFA emphasizes that health is a fundamental human right and should not be subject to political interference. Taiwan’s contributions to global epidemic prevention and public health have been internationally recognized. It is an indispensable, constructive partner of the global health system. Since Taiwan began advocating participation in the WHA, international support has continued to increase, with numerous like-minded countries having repeatedly and publicly expressed support for Taiwan’s inclusion in the WHA. China’s use of politics to obstruct Taiwan’s participation has seriously undermined the right to health of all of people. Moreover, it goes against the World Health Organization’s core vision of leaving no one behind. 
 
MOFA once again underscores that United Nations General Assembly Resolution 2758 and WHA Resolution 25.1 make no mention of Taiwan. Thus, the resolutions cannot serve as a basis for precluding Taiwan’s participation in the UN system or other international organizations. MOFA urges the WHO Secretariat to uphold professionalism and neutrality, reject political interference by China, and promptly invite Taiwan to participate in the WHA as an observer to enable Taiwan to make greater contributions to global public health. Thundery Showers Expected On Most Days For The Rest Of May 2026

Source: Government of Singapore

15 May 2026 – Inter-monsoon conditions are expected to prevail over Singapore and the surrounding region with winds mostly light and variable in direction.

 2.           In the second fortnight of May 2026, short-duration thundery showers are expected over parts of the island on most afternoons, occasionally extending into the evening. Additionally, Sumatra squalls may bring widespread thundery showers accompanied by gusty winds during the pre-dawn hours and morning on a few days. The total rainfall for this period is forecast to be near the long-term average across most parts of the island.

3.           For the remainder of May 2026, the daily maximum temperatures are expected to range between 33 degrees Celsius and 34 degrees Celsius on most days, with highs of around 35 degrees Celsius on a few days.

REVIEW OF THE PAST TWO WEEKS (1 – 14 May 2026)

5.          In the first half of May 2026, inter-monsoon conditions prevailed over Singapore, with prevailing winds generally light and variable in direction. On some days, the low-level winds shifted to blow from the south or southwest. 

6.          In the past fortnight, thundery showers fell over parts of Singapore on most days. On 8 May 2026, regional convergence of winds brought moderate to heavy thundery showers over many parts of Singapore in the evening. The daily total rainfall of 114.6mm recorded around Tampines area that day was the highest rainfall recorded for the first fortnight of May 2026.

7.          Although it rained on most days during the first half of the month, there were still some warm days. There were six days where maximum temperatures of 34 degrees Celsius or more were recorded. The highest daily temperature of 35.1 degrees Celsius was recorded at Paya Lebar on 2 May 2026.

8.          Most parts of the island recorded above-average rainfall in the first half of May 2026. The area around Paya Lebar registered rainfall of 189 per cent above average, and the area around Bedok North registered rainfall of 14 per cent below average. 

CLIMATE STATION STATISTICS

  Long-term Statistics for May
  (Climatological reference period: 1991-2020)
Average daily maximum temperature: 32.3      °C
Average daily minimum temperature: 25.7 °C
Average monthly temperature: 28.6 °C
     
Average rainfall: 164.3 mm
Average number of rain days: 15  
 
Historical Extremes for May
  (Rainfall since 1869 and temperature since 1929)
Highest monthly mean daily maximum temperature: 33.6  °C (1997)
Lowest monthly mean daily minimum temperature: 23.5  °C (1974)
     
Highest monthly rainfall ever recorded:  386.6  mm (1892)
Lowest monthly rainfall ever recorded: 41.6  mm (1997)

Taiwan FDI Statistics Summary Analysis (April 2026)

Source: Republic of China Taiwan

According to the statistics, from January to April 2026, 796 foreign direct investment (FDI) projects with a total approved amount of US$ 7,308,500,000 were recorded. This represents a 23.99% increase in the number of cases, and a 158.08% increase in the FDI amount compared with the same period in 2025.

Regarding inward investment from Mainland China, 6 cases with a total approved amount of US$1,098,000 were recorded from January to April 2026. This reflects no change in the number of cases and a 98.86% decrease in the investment amount compared with the same period in 2025.

In terms of Taiwan’s outbound investment (excluding Mainland China), 207 projects were registered from January to April 2026, with a total amount of US$ 34,084,559,000. This represents a 15.85% decrease in the number of cases, but a 152.84% increase in the investment amount, compared with the same period in 2025.

As for Taiwan’s outward investment to Mainland China, 74 applications were approved from January to April 2026, marking a 27.59% increase compared with the same period in 2025. The approved investment amount totaled US$ 262,987,000, representing a 39.21% decline compared with the same period in 2025.

MIRDC Bronze Winner of the 2026 Edison Awards AI-Driven Fastener Forming Quality Monitoring

Source: Republic of China Taiwan

MIRDC has received the prestigious Bronze Award at the 2026 Edison Awards for its groundbreaking innovation, AI-Driven Fastener Forming Quality Monitoring.

The award-winning technology is transforming fastener manufacturing by integrating Smart Machine Box (SMB) sensors and AI algorithms to monitor forming force, predict defects, and safeguard process data through an encryption scheme that renders critical data features unrecognizable. The solution significantly enhances product quality, improves energy efficiency, and strengthens the global competitiveness of the fastener industry.

Taiwan’s fastener industry faces a number of challenges, including frequent mold changes, unstable forming forces, and fragmented production data. To address these issues, MIRDC has developed “AI-Driven Fastener Forming Quality Monitoring.” The system learns from a small number of high-quality samples, automatically fine-tunes parameters after mold changes, and tracks energy consumption and carbon emissions in real time. Chaos-based encryption is also incorporated to protect critical process data.

The system introduces three major innovations. First, it combines real-time raw material quality monitoring with AI-driven automatic parameter adjustment, reducing the defect rate from 10% to 0%. The system also predicts equipment health to prevent unexpected downtime and production interruptions, enabling zero-defect manufacturing. Second, the technology integrates the Manufacturing Execution System (MES) with smart meters to monitor machine utilization, power consumption, and carbon emissions, allowing precise management of production efficiency and carbon performance. Third, multiple chaotic systems and synchronization algorithms are applied to ensure the secure and complete transmission of critical production parameters. The encryption mechanism makes data difficult to identify, intercept, or decrypt, while reducing computational resource consumption by approximately 60%.

Overall, the technology enables zero-defect manufacturing and is already supporting key suppliers to Germany’s high-speed rail systems and leading global automakers. Going forward, the solution will be extended to other manufacturing processes, including die casting and metal stamping, enabling cross-industry replication and scaling.

MIRDC Bronze Winner of 2026 Edison Awards Next-Gen SHT

Source: Republic of China Taiwan

MIRDC has received a prestigious Bronze Award at 2026 Edison Awards for its groundbreaking innovation, Next-Gen SHT, an advanced intelligent heat-treatment system designed for cast material.

As global demand grows for high-performance and net-zero manufacturing, traditional austempering processes still rely heavily on fixed parameters and manual experience, often resulting in repeated trial-and-error, lengthy development cycles, and inconsistent product quality. To address these challenges, MIRDC has developed the first Next-Gen SHT, integrating AI vision, adaptive learning, and intelligent alloy design. The system enables real-time adjustment of heat-treatment parameters based on material variation and performance needs.

The system utilizes high-precision AI vision technology to rapidly analyze the nodularity and microstructure of ductile iron with 95% accuracy, improving inspection efficiency by three times. The analyzed data further enables the AI module to continuously self-learn and automatically optimize alloy design and process parameters, maintaining heat-treatment error margin with plus-minus5%.

Furthermore, the system integrates three core modules: a high-temperature furnace, a low-temperature salt bath, and a filtration unit. These modules maintain stable furnace temperatures, preserve microstructure integrity, and achieve 80% recovery rate for treatment media.

Products processed by Next-Gen SHT demonstrate significantly enhanced performance, with tensile strength increased to 1,300 MPa and elongation reaching 13%. At the same time, the technology shortens development time by 40%, reduces process energy consumption by 71%, and lowers production costs by 66%.

This technology has already been applied to key components for green energy systems and agricultural machinery equipment. In the future, it will be further expanded into high-end applications in the fields of energy, smart electromechanical systems, and transportation vehicles.

MIRDC Silver Winner of 2026 Edison Awards ThermoMind- Smart Energy-efficiency Combustion System

Source: Republic of China Taiwan

MIRDC has received a prestigious Silver Award at 2026 Edison Awards for its groundbreaking innovation, and the innovative technology is ThermoMind-Smart Energy-efficiency Combustion System. The award-winning technology operates with optimal energy efficiency, and it features self-optimizing combustion control, high temperature precision, and heat exchange efficiency over 95%.

In Taiwan, traditional combustion furnaces rely heavily on operator experience for control and often suffer from high energy consumption and significant heat loss, resulting in substantial carbon emissions. To address these challenges, MIRDC has developed ThermoMind, a smart energy-efficient combustion system.

ThermoMind surpasses traditional manual control limits by achieving 72% waste-heat recovery, over 65% heat-exchange efficiency, and temperature precision within plus-minus3 Degrees Celsius. Its cloud-based diagnostics deliver real-time alerts and adaptive control to help prevent downtime, while the modular architecture enables rapid deployment across a wide range of furnace types and industrial processes.

To support the global transition toward greener manufacturing, the system is compatible with green fuels such as hydrogen, helping manufacturers reduce operating costs while improving sustainability performance. Since deployment, ThermoMind has helped reduce more than 111,554 tons of Carbon dioxide emissions.

In other words, ThermoMind transforms traditional combustion furnaces into self-learning smart systems that regenerate waste heat, boost efficiency, and support green fuels. It has been deployed in 23 industrial sites, including Ying Chien and Taiwell Aluminum, driving industries toward a net-zero future.

MIRDC Silver Winner of 2026 Edison Awards MagicABC

Source: Republic of China Taiwan

MIRDC has received a prestigious Silver Award at 2026 Edison Awards for its groundbreaking innovation, and the innovative technology is MagicABC. The award-winning technology is an AI-Guided Interactive Speech-Language Therapy System, and it aims to help children with speech delays.

Taiwan is facing a shortage of Chinese speech-language pathologists, which limits the amount of clinical therapy available for children with speech delays. To address this challenge, MIRDC has developed MagicABC, an innovative speech-language therapy software designed to help alleviate the shortage of Chinese speech-language pathologists in Taiwan.

Most speech-language therapy software offers one-way therapy. MagicABC integrates Chinese clinical data into Speech-Language Pathologist-Agent, embedding a virtual speech therapist into games. Through two-way communication and instant feedback, it breaks the limits of traditional one-way therapy.

Furthermore, the software introduces three major innovations. First, it integrates interactive guidance, speech recognition, and text-to-speech to create a dynamic feedback cueing mechanism that simulates common therapeutic prompting techniques based on user responses. Second, it features AI-driven therapeutic guidance. The software combines clinical and general corpora with in-context learning to dynamically adjust dialogues according to context and learning progress. Third, the software applies Natural Language Processing (NLP) to evaluate language abilities in semantics, syntax, and pragmatic, and then generating personalized learning reports.

For applications, MIRDC has partnered with more than 10 medical and educational institutions, and 81% of cases show improvements in language comprehension and verbal expression. In the future, the software will expand into applications such as aphasia rehabilitation, special education, home-based rehabilitation, and cross-language training, with the goal of building a sustainable intelligent speech therapy ecosystem.

Rural by-election set for May 17

Source: Hong Kong Information Services

The Home Affairs Department today appealed to eligible registered electors to vote this Sunday in the Sha Lo Tung Cheung Uk, Kam Tsin Wai Tsuen, Wa Shan Tsuen and Yung Shue Ha Indigenous Inhabitant Representative Elections, and the Lin Fa Tei Resident Representative Election.

Nineteen Rural Representative vacancies are open in the by-election, and 19 valid nominations were received during the nomination period.

Two candidates are running for Indigenous Inhabitant Representative posts on each of the following committees: the Tai Po Rural Committee in Sha Lo Tung Cheung Uk; the Pat Heung Rural Committee in Kam Tsin Wai Tsuen; the Sheung Shui District Rural Committee in Wa Shan Tsuen; and the Lamma Island (South) Rural Committee in Yung Shue Ha. Two candidates are also running for a Resident Representative post on the Pat Heung Rural Committee in Lin Fa Tei.

Polling will be held for these five vacancies.

The other nine candidates were returned uncontested. These are the candidates to be Indigenous Inhabitant Representatives of Ha Yeung, Tai Po Mei, Kat O, Ma Wan Main Street and San Tong Po, and the candidates to be Resident Representatives of Sheung Ling Pei, Shek Pik San Tsuen, Wo Liu Hang and Sha Tau Kok Market (West Lower).

No valid nominations were received for the remaining five vacancies, including the Indigenous Inhabitant Representative vacancy at Kwan Mun Hau, and the Resident Representative vacancies at Shan Pui Chung Hau (I), Shui Tin Tsuen, Tai Po and Tap Mun.

Polling will be held from noon to 7pm.

The department reminded electors to bring along their original identity documents, or other specific alternative documents, to the polling station as specified in the polling notice.

Light housing leads to better life

Source: Hong Kong Information Services

The Housing Bureau announced that the latest quarterly Composite Waiting Time for Subsidised Rental Housing is 4.7 years, marking the lowest level in over eight years. Secretary for Housing Winnie Ho noted it is also the first time that the waiting time has dropped below five years.

“We are confident that within this term of Government, the Composite Waiting Time would be capped at five years.”

As the Government strives to fulfil low-income families’ housing needs, about 9,650 Light Public Housing (LPH) units have been fully occupied as at the first quarter of 2026, while 20,150 units will be completed in the remainder of 2026, gradually moving towards the target of completing the construction of 30,000 LPH units by 2027-28.

Better living

Ms Zhuang and her son, who moved into an LPH unit in Kai Tak last year, are two of the citizens who benefit from the LPH policy. She previously rented a subdivided flat in To Kwa Wan, where conditions and hygiene were far from ideal. With the extra space at the new home, they can spend more time together and are in a happier living situation.

“Since moving into LPH, my son’s concentration has improved, and his attention deficit hyperactivity disorder symptoms have eased thanks to the better living environment.”

Total solution

In the first quarter of 2026, about 8,400 general applicants have been housed to public rental housing (PRH) or LPH. Around 47% of them were housed to LPH units. Notably, the waiting time for PRH units in urban districts was about six years, while that for LPH units in the New Territories was only about two years.

Ms Ho said LPH provides a total solution for those stuck in poor living conditions, and urged families in need to consider moving into the extended urban areas, such as Tuen Mun, as years of poor living conditions may take a great toll on the young.

“The four-year difference means if you have a child in primary one, a six-year-old, within four years, he is already a 10-year-old.

“Four years in a very poor living condition without the confidence to interact or talk to other people will affect him for the rest of his life.

“When I see children move into LPH, they have more open space to play. They have this neighbourhood, friendship.”

Moreover, she pointed out that moving into LPH, as compared with renting subdivided units, is a financially advantageous option for families in need.

“On average, each family can save $5,500 per month.”

For less financial burden, a better family relationship and improved living conditions, households in need should look at LPH as a much better option, the housing chief advised.

Technology and business transformation

Let’s take a moment to reflect on how technology and innovation have transformed business and commerce.

Back to 1996 – the year this programme was born. The Internet was in its infancy. A mobile phone was the size of a water bottle. Data was a scarce resource. Business strategy was often about optimising within known boundaries: how to produce more efficiently, distribute more widely, price more competitively.

What we have witnessed since then is not incremental improvement, but the rewriting of the grammar of commerce. Consider these: we used to buy a CD; now we stream. We used to purchase software; now we subscribe. We used to own the things we relied on; but increasingly, ownership has evolved into a greater emphasis on getting access. Products have become platforms.

And value is no longer created solely within individual companies; it emerges across ecosystems, where capital, talent and data flow across organisational boundaries supported by interoperable systems, digitalisation and sophisticated logistics.

Profound challenges of AI era

Today, we have entered the age of AI – a moment more far-reaching and more disruptive than anything that came before. The challenge is no longer simply about adopting new tools. It is about recalibrating the way we think – and doing so with urgency.

First, AI is compressing the distance between insight and action. A strategist might once have spent months analysing market data before moving, but an AI agent today monitors market sentiment in real time, simulates scenarios and recommends courses of action or even has them executed – all at once. The bottleneck is no longer information, but our ability to direct machines with precision, and to verify and act on what they present.

Second, AI is redrawing the architecture of value chains. Middle layers that were justified by their ability to co-ordinate and process, are being compressed. At the same time, new intermediary roles are emerging – data curators, model trainers, compliance architects. I suspect many of you are quietly asking yourselves: in the new organisational structures that are taking shape, where do I stand? Will I still sit at a node that adds value?

For Hong Kong, these shifts carry particular weight. As an international financial centre and a super connector, our competitive edge has long rested on intermediation – in capital, information, markets and talent. AI will challenge each of these roles. But it also gives us the opportunity to reinvent ourselves and move forward.

Opportunities we must seize together

This brings me to the core message I want to leave with you tonight. The opportunities ahead are enormous – but they will not materialise on their own. They require purposeful, co-ordinated action among the Government, business and academia. I want to highlight three areas where our collective leadership can make a decisive difference.

First, the digital workforce. The conversation about AI and jobs tends to focus on displacement – on what AI will take away. But that is only one side of the story. The more important question is what AI makes possible. Businesses need digital employees to scale what they do. Employees need digital assistants to keep them focused on what they do best. AI agents, if deployed well, can become a genuine extension of both. They can absorb the repetitive, the routine and the administrative, so that human energy can be directed to where it matters most: judgement, relationships and creative problem-solving.

But none of this works if the gains stay at the top. When AI doubles what a team can produce, the people who made that possible need to feel it – in their salaries, in their roles, in their prospects. That is how a virtuous cycle begins. Companies that share the gains through new skills, new responsibilities and better rewards will not just outperform their peers. They will be the ones that attract and keep the best people.

Second, the human-machine relationship. In the future, much of the information that companies produce – press releases, annual reports, regulatory filings, even research papers – may be written, processed and read primarily by AI systems, with humans as the secondary audience. When machines become the primary intermediaries of information between organisations, what matters is not just what you communicate, but whether your systems can communicate with theirs. Interoperability becomes the new baseline requirement.

But alongside that shift comes an equally important truth: distinctly human skills – curation, verification, ethical judgement – become more valuable, not less, precisely because they are what machines cannot be trusted to do alone. The question is whether our institutions, our training systems and our own habits can adapt quickly enough to ride on this development.

Third, AI literacy. We must treat AI literacy as a societal imperative. In this year’s Budget, we outlined significant investment in computing infrastructure, the AI+ strategy and providing AI Training for All. But government effort alone will not be enough. We need a coalition of employers, educational institutions, professional bodies, business chambers and trade unions to build AI capability at every level of the workforce.

The history of technology tells us that the fruits of innovation tend to concentrate before they spread – accruing first to innovators and those who own capital, and reaching workers and communities only much later. The steam era followed that pattern. So did the early Internet. AI presents us with a rare opportunity to do better because it can empower even the ordinary people.

When a small business owner can deploy a digital agent to handle customer enquiries around the clock; when a nurse can spend less time on paperwork and more time at the bedside; when a teacher can tailor lessons to every student in the classroom – that is the moment productivity becomes prosperity. That is the transformation towards which we should build.
